Water-resistant alkali-resistant high-interlayer adhesive force antirust paint
Technical Field
The utility model belongs to the technical field of the priming paint technique and specifically relates to a water-fast alkali-resistant high-rise adhesion anti-rust paint.
Background
With the increasing use of exterior wall coatings for buildings, especially for exterior wall insulation systems, the choice of coating is one of the most desirable commercial materials. However, the problems of peeling, bubbling, bursting, color change and the like of some wall surfaces can be caused, and the use effect of the external thermal insulation system of the external wall and the external wall coating is influenced. The reason for this is that, in addition to the quality of the coating, most of the primer is poorly understood or improperly used. The building outer wall base material is mostly cement mortar or concrete surface and is characterized by multiple gaps and strong alkalinity. The porous structure enables the water absorption of the coating to be strong, so that the surface of the coating is not smooth enough, the coating is easy to wrinkle, and the coating is dried too fast to crack the finish paint, so that the finish paint is wasted; and the strong alkalinity can cause the chemical degradation of resin in the coating, accelerate the aging of the coating film and reduce the service life of the coating. Therefore, the primer with excellent waterproof performance, alkali resistance and sealing performance is used in the coating of the outer wall, so that the outer heat insulation system of the outer wall can achieve better effect.

Detailed Description
The following description of the embodiments of the present invention will be made with reference to the accompanying drawings:
as shown in fig. 1, the water-resistant alkali-resistant high-interlayer adhesive force antirust paint comprises a bottom layer 1, an alkali-resistant layer 2, an anti-cracking layer 3, a water-resistant layer 4 and a surface layer 5, wherein the alkali-resistant layer 2 is coated on the top surface of the bottom layer 1, the anti-cracking layer 3 is coated on the top surface of the alkali-resistant layer 2, a water-resistant layer 4 is coated on the top surface of the anti-cracking layer 3, and the surface layer 5 is coated on the top surface of the water-resistant layer 4.
The bottom layer 1 is an acrylic polymer emulsion layer, and the thickness of the bottom layer 1 is 50 micrometers.
The alkali-resistant layer 2 is an alkali-resistant emulsion layer, and the thickness of the alkali-resistant layer 2 is 40 micrometers.
The anti-cracking layer 3 is a Dura fiber layer, and the thickness of the anti-cracking layer 3 is 50 micrometers.
The water-resistant layer 4 is a redispersible latex layer, and the layer quality of the redispersible latex layer is an ethylene-vinyl acetate copolymer; the thickness of the water-resistant layer 4 is 30 μm.
The surface layer 5 is a heavy calcium carbonate layer, and the thickness of the surface layer 5 is 35 microns.

The anti-rust paint prepared in the example is subjected to a chemical resistance test, and the process is as follows: 10% sodium hydroxide was dropped on the dried paint film surface, and changes in the paint film surface were observed for 72h, 90h and 120h, respectively, and the results are shown in Table 2.

The antirust paint prepared in the example is subjected to a water resistance test, and the process is as follows: a water pipe and a spray head are adopted, tap water is connected with the water pipe, the tap water sprayed by the spray head is continuously sprayed to the surface of the dried paint film (the speed and the flow of the tap water sprayed by the spray head are controlled to be consistent), the changes of the surfaces of the paint film are respectively observed for 50h, 100h, 150h and 200h, and the results are shown in the table 3.
